## Onboarding: FuelScope Reporting

Welcome to the FuelScope team. FuelScope generates weekly fuel-usage reports for the Ardent Logistics delivery fleet by aggregating pump transactions and odometer readings from the internal TankTally service. Before your first local run, please read the data-handling guide, since raw transaction rows include driver shift details. The report builder will refuse to start without a valid TankTally credential in your environment. For the shared development environment, use the key below.

app token of fajop-fahif = qvz4-AnML

# Environment Variables — `tailhound` CLI

The `tailhound` tool lets support staff tail production logs from the Mirebrook aggregator without shell access. Set `TAILHOUND_REGION` to the cluster region and `TAILHOUND_BUFFER_LINES` (default 2000) to control scrollback held in memory. Leave `TAILHOUND_COLOR` enabled unless piping output. The CLI authenticates to the aggregator with a personal access secret, which must appear on the line directly below.

vault entry, fadup-tagag: RELAY_SECRET8=2fd92179

## Deployment

The Pairwise matching service is sensitive to garbage-collection pauses: anything over 200ms can cause match timeouts and retry storms downstream. We deploy with a tuned low-pause collector and pinned heap sizes, so do not change instance types without re-validating GC behavior under load. If you're paged for latency spikes, check GC logs before anything else. Canary deploys run for thirty minutes with pause-time alerts armed. The GC and runtime settings baked into the production deploy are reproduced below.

service settings:
[sorys]
port = 8000
team = eliius
host = sorys.novacstack.example
region = south-3
access_code = ac_f66665
timeout_ms = 250

Ticket: Slimmed image breaks runtime on Pellarc build agents.

Repro steps:
1. Build the hollowed image with the strip-layers profile enabled.
2. Push to the staging registry and deploy to the canary pool.
3. Container exits with a missing shared-library error within ten seconds.

Expected: parity with the full image. Actual: crash loop. Suspect the trim step removes the resolver libs. To pull the failing image from the staging registry, authenticate with the token below.

session JWT of tawip-kajog = eyJhbGciOiJIUzI1NiIsInR5cCI6IkpXVCJ9.eyJzdWIiOiI2dKYGGIn0.afsnASii